Operating Model

When the way the organisation is structured to work no longer matches what the business actually needs to deliver.

Most operating model problems don't announce themselves as operating model problems. They show up as something else: decisions that take too long, functions that can't agree on priorities, a strategy that looks clear at the top but lands inconsistently at the front line. The organisation is working — but against itself.

The root cause is usually that the model was designed for a different version of the business. It made sense when the company was smaller, or before the acquisition, or when the market looked different. Now it's creating friction at every seam — between functions, between the centre and the regions, between what the business says it wants and what the operating structure actually enables.

Redesigning an operating model is straightforward. Making it run is not. Most organisations can produce a new model on paper. The gap is always in the transition — getting people, decisions, and routines to actually operate the new way. That's where we work.

Our Expertise

We work across the full span of operating model change — from the diagnosis of what's broken, through the redesign, to the installation of the new way of working.

Operating Model Diagnosis

We map how the organisation currently makes decisions, allocates resources, and coordinates work across functions — and identify precisely where the model is producing friction, duplication, or misalignment against what the business strategy requires.

Model Design and Restructuring

We redesign the operating model around the business's actual strategic requirements: how value is created, where decisions need to be made, how functions need to be structured and connected. Practical and executable, not theoretically elegant.

Governance and Decision Architecture

We define the decision rights, escalation paths, and governance structures that the new model requires — specifying who owns what, at what level, with what authority. Without this layer, a new structure produces the same old decision-making problems.

Transition and Implementation

We manage the transition from old model to new — sequencing the changes, managing the disruption, and installing the new operating rhythm before we hand over. The goal is continuity of performance through the change, not just completion of the redesign.

What Gets Done

The deliverables that you and your team will receive from AMBIZ.

Operating Model Blueprint

A documented design of the target operating model: structural logic, functional accountabilities, key interfaces, and the rationale behind each design decision — ready to socialise and implement.

Decision Rights Map

A clear specification of who owns what decisions, at what level, with what authority — and how escalations work when ownership is unclear. The foundation for the governance layer.

Transition Roadmap

A sequenced implementation plan covering structural changes, people moves, process redesigns, and capability requirements — with milestones, owners, and a clear view of the critical path.

Operating Rhythm Playbook

The working cadence the new model requires: the right meetings, the right metrics, the right review frequencies — installed and running before AMBIZ hands over.
